The 14th edition of the COMPLEX NETWORKS conference is scheduled for December 9-11, 2025, in Binghamton, NY, USA. The event brings together researchers in network science, graph learning, complex systems, and computational social science.

Key highlights include:

  • Full Papers (max 12 pages) published in Springer LNCS
  • Extended Abstracts (max 4 pages) published in the Book of Abstracts with ISBN
  • Keynote Speakers: Luis Bettencourt, Michelle Girvan, Kimberly Glass, Mark Newman, David Stark
  • Tutorials by Brennan Klein, Yian Yin
  • Journal Opportunities: PLOS One, PLOS Complex Systems, Applied Network Science, Entropy, Social Network Analysis and Mining, Advances in Complex Systems

Submission deadline: September 2, 2025. Submit here. For more information, visit https://complexnetworks.org.
